For this homeowner, moving wasn’t the goal. Staying in the home they love was—but as their family grew, space became a real limitation. The opportunity was in the unused attic, but the challenge was making it feel like a natural extension of the home—not an add-on.
In a house over 100 years old, that meant designing with restraint. Proportions, window placement, and trim details were carefully considered to match the character of the existing home. A neutral palette helped carry that continuity through, so nothing felt forced or out of place.
The focus wasn’t just creating a new master suite—it was making sure it belonged.
The result is a private, functional space that fits seamlessly into the home, both in how it looks and how it lives.
